About Victoria Golf Course

Victoria Golf Course, established in 1896, is Canada's oldest city-run golf course. Located in Edmonton's scenic river valley, it offers a forgiving layout ideal for beginners and mid-handicap players. The course provides a picturesque backdrop with views of the Alberta Legislature and University of Alberta buildings. It features a driving range and offers golf lessons...

In summary

Victoria Golf Course is praised for its beautiful setting in Edmonton's river valley, well-maintained grounds, and friendly staff, making it a popular spot for both golf and other activities like cross-country skiing. The course layout is appreciated for being accessible to all skill levels, with some interesting and challenging holes. While the amenities, including the driving range and restaurant, receive positive feedback, some visitors note occasional slow pace of play and minor issues with the restaurant service.
